Why Is It Important To Understand The Concept Of Density?

Density is an important concept because it allows us to determine what substances will float and what substances will sink when placed in a liquid. Generally substances float so long as their density is less than the density of the liquid they are placed in.

Why is density such an important concept to understand in earth science?

The density of an object is one of its most important and easily-measured physical properties. Densities are widely used to identify pure substances and to characterize and estimate the composition of many kinds of mixtures.

What is the main concept of density?

Density is a measure of mass per volume. The average density of an object equals its total mass divided by its total volume. An object made from a comparatively dense material (such as iron) will have less volume than an object of equal mass made from some less dense substance (such as water).

Why is density important in the atmosphere?

Density in the atmosphere is also important in the formation of clouds and precipitation. … In the atmosphere gas that is less dense has a lower concentration of molecules per volume than a denser gas and will tend to rise compared to the air around it.

Why is water density important for life?

Water is one of the few substances on Earth that is less dense as a solid than a liquid. Because solid water is less dense ice floats on the surface of a lake in winter and insulates the water below from freezing providing a vital benefit to aquatic organisms. …

How does density affect the organization of Earth?

The atmosphere and Earth’s interior are layered by density. Gravity pulls more strongly on denser materials so denser materials are at the center of things. Earth’s core at its center is denser than its crust. The lowest layer of the atmosphere is denser than the upper layer.

What is meant by density?

density mass of a unit volume of a material substance. … Density offers a convenient means of obtaining the mass of a body from its volume or vice versa the mass is equal to the volume multiplied by the density (M = Vd) while the volume is equal to the mass divided by the density (V = M/d).

How does density impact a population?

Density-dependant factors may influence the size of the population by changes in reproduction or survival. … This in turn led to a decrease in per capita birth rate a limitation in population growth as a function of population density. Density dependant factors may also affect population mortality and migration.

What is density in social studies?

Density is the number of things—which could be people animals plants or objects—in a certain area. To calculate density you divide the number of objects by the measurement of the area. The population density of a country is the number of people in that country divided by the area in square kilometers or miles.

What causes density?

The density of a material varies with temperature and pressure. … Increasing the pressure on an object decreases the volume of the object and thus increases its density. Increasing the temperature of a substance (with a few exceptions) decreases its density by increasing its volume.
